July 11, 2020-1239th-The Revolution Has Begun

Meeting Minutes: The Revolution Has Begun

Ⅰ. Meeting Overview

Category Details
Date July 11, 2020
Location Not specified (referred to as “here” and “outside”)
Speaker Heo Kyeong-yeong
Attendees Not specified (referred to as “newcomers” and “people outside”)
Agenda Discussion on societal issues (wealth disparity, political corruption, social injustice), introduction of the National Dividend policy, and the speaker’s role as a divine figure

Ⅱ. Meeting Discussion

  • Critique of Existing Societal and Political Systems

    • Wealth Disparity and Injustice: The speaker highlighted the problem of “the rich getting richer and the poor getting poorer” and the lack of equitable distribution of wealth generated by capitalism .
    • Critique of Legal System: The legal system is perceived as biased, with “guilty with money, innocent without money” (유전무죄 무전유죄), leading to a “chaotic democracy” . The speaker criticized the leniency towards those who disrespect law enforcement and the tendency to excuse actions due to intoxication .
    • Critique of Political Figures: Several prominent human rights lawyers, including Park Won-soon and Roh Hoe-chan, committed suicide, and Lee Jae-myung is facing legal issues . The speaker suggested that these individuals, despite their contributions, deviated from a “middle path” in their understanding of society, viewing the law as a tool for the wealthy .
    • Post-Presidential Investigations: The speaker condemned the practice of investigating former presidents after their term ends, citing the case of former President Roh Moo-hyun . The speaker proposed a legal amendment to prevent criminal prosecution of high-ranking officials after their term, emphasizing that accountability should be sought during their tenure .
    • Misuse of Sexual Harassment Laws: The speaker noted the irony of Park Won-soon, who coined the term “sexual harassment,” dying by suicide due to such allegations . The speaker also highlighted instances where sexual harassment or assault allegations are misused in personal relationships, leading to unfair convictions for men .
    • National Decline: The speaker listed seven principles leading to national decline: politics without principles, reform without conscience, wealth without effort, education without character, economy without morality, religion without sacrifice, and science without environmental consideration . These issues are exacerbated by a low birth rate, with only 30% of people getting married and many couples not having children .
  • Proposed Solutions and Vision

    • National Dividend Policy: The speaker proposed a “National Dividend” policy to ensure equitable distribution of national wealth, where every citizen aged 18 and above would receive a monthly payment of 1.5 to 2 million KRW . This would replace existing welfare programs .
    • Citizen Involvement in Governance: The National Dividend system would encourage citizens to actively monitor government spending and prevent corruption, as their dividend amounts would fluctuate based on national income .
    • Global Vision: The speaker envisions a world where nations cooperate for mutual prosperity, ending territorial disputes and using military budgets to alleviate poverty in developing countries .
    • Ethical Conduct: The speaker advocated for “conscientious pleasure,” such as caring for children in facilities, supporting the elderly, and engaging in international volunteer work .
    • Leadership Qualities: A true leader must possess dignity, courage, benevolence, trustworthiness, and wisdom . The speaker emphasized that the absence of even one of these qualities disqualifies a leader .
